I have a 5' Landpride finish mower and it gives an outstanding cut. Mine is a side discharge unit (the AT2660). There are 4 different blade sets available, hi,med,lo lift and a mulching set. I have the hi and lo lifts and prefer the hi for cut quality. They kick up a fair amount of dust, if real dry I'll put the lo lift ones on. You can really tell the difference when you spool the mower up. Also, get the optional front roller.

I've got the Landpride FDR 1672 rear discharge. Second season with it and no complaints. I will not use hi-lift blades again, though. Way too much dust and can't tell a difference on the cut.

I second that! All they do is rob horsepower, make noise, and stir up dust.

I can see where they could be helpful for fine manicured lawns, but you need a good mowing machine for that, not a RFM.
